これまでウェブサイトで、ユーザーにファイルをダウンロードさせたいと思ったら Content-Disposition を使う他ありませんでした。 しかし、HTML5 では a タグに download 属性を設定することでダウンロード操作を指定することが可能になりました。
5 日前 DOCTYPE html>
pdfファイルなどをブラウザで表示させずに強制的にダウンロード保存させる方法. 通常、ウェブブラウザからpdf・mp3・mp4などのリンクをクリックするとブラウザ上で表示(再生)されますが、サイトによっては、表示させずにパソコン上にダウンロード保存させたい場合があると思います。 2017年7月18日 リンクをクリックしたときにブラウザ上で表示されるファイルをダウンロード保存できるようにする方法を紹介します。 拡張子」については説明するまでもありませんが、「.pdf」「.html」にあたる部分です。 「MIMEタイプ」は、ウェブサーバー上で拡張子と その他にも「.zip」や「.lzh」などの圧縮ファイルのMIMEタイプに変更しても同じく「保存するファイル」として判断されます。 .htaccess. AddType PHPでHTTPヘッダー「Content-Disposition」を使ってダウンロード保存させることもできます。「attachment」なら
HTMLでサイトを記述している時に、何かのファイルをダウンロードさせたい時は、aタグを使って、ダウンロードさせたいファイルにリンクを張ります。しかし、ダウンロードさせたいファイルが、画像ファイルなど、ブラウザで表示できるファイル形式の場合は、aタグでリンクを張ると Web サイトに PDF ファイルのリンクを用意して、そこから必ずダウンロードしてもらうための方法について調べてみました。 このような PHP ページを用意して、ダウンロードさせたいファイルと併せてサーバーへアップロードします。 このページをブラウザーで参照することで、PDF ファイルでも a タグの download 属性でダウンロード 従来は Content-Disposition で「ファイルに保存」としていた これまで、サーバーからのデータを「ダウンロードしてファイルに保存」するには、サーバーからクライアントへの HTTP レスポンスを送信するときに次のような HTTP ヘッダーを送る必要がありました。 2019/02/14 こんにちは、@gorou_178です。 主にtenpu の開発を担当しています。 tenpuはAWSを利用して構築しており、特にS3をよく使うのでS3について書こうと思います。 ユーザにサービス側で指定したファイル名でファイルをダウンロードさせたい場合、 Content-Disposition ヘッダーでファイル名を指… 上記(1) は Content-Disposition に inline を指定するだけで実現可能なので、何も難しい事はない。※ただし Content-Type の指定は必須。 上記(2) はブラウザ環境によって挙動が異なるため、けっこう難問。※調べて分かったが問題なのは IE お世話になります。会社のホームページを制作中です。マニュアルなどをアップしておき、ユーザーにダウンロードしてもらうページを作ろうと思っています。<ベクターのような>参考になる情報ありましたら教えてください。宜しくお願いいた
余談になりますが、写真acで写真をダウンロードする時に、以前はひとつのjpegファイルを圧縮したzipファイルをダウンロードさせられていて、「展開の手間が面倒だな」と思っていたのですが、jpegファイルにaタグでリンクを張ると、ダウンロードされずにブラウザに表示されてしまう問題が このような php ページを用意して、ダウンロードさせたいファイルと併せてサーバーへアップロードします。 このページをブラウザーで参照することで、pdf ファイルでもプラグインによる表示は行われず、ダウンロードする画面が表示されるようになります。 リンクをクリックするだけでファイルをダウンロードできるようにするには、HTML5のdownload属性を使う方法とJavaScriptコードを使う方法がある。 ダウンロード動作. ファイルをダウンロードするリンクをクリックすると、そのファイルの インターネットメディアタイプ (MIME 形式やコンテンツ形式とも呼ばれます) に応じて Firefox の動作が決められます。 こんにちは、@gorou_178です。 主にtenpu の開発を担当しています。 tenpuはAWSを利用して構築しており、特にS3をよく使うのでS3について書こうと思います。 ユーザにサービス側で指定したファイル名でファイルをダウンロードさせたい場合、 Content-Disposition ヘッダーでファイル名を指定します*1
5 日前 DOCTYPE html>